My 5 resolutions for 2017


Ah, January. It's always so disheartening to see your Christmas being packed up into boxes and being put into the attic for yet another year, only to welcome that period of detox juices and drought that are a far cry from the buffet food we practically lived off of for the past month. Nevertheless, there's always the breath of fresh air that is the new year, and despite this post being somewhat overdue, I am finally 100% on what I wish to achieve this year.



1.Enjoy blogging again

Blogging is something I have been quite on-and-off with throughout the past year, so I have been taking various amounts of time off from it. After ending 2016 without my own corner of the internet, I realised that this is the creative outlet that I truly need, and have grown to love. I've always been so into writing and communicating with other bloggers and people in my niche, I almost get a little delirious without it. Whether 2 people read it, or 2000 people read it, I appreciate it so much.

2.Become more into media

When I was really little, I always liked reading a lot. I just had to find 'the right book'- soon after I wouldn't be able to put it down. I have to read for school most of the time, but I don't want it to be seen as a chore anymore. I also would like to become more involved in films, and start watching more. I truly love cinema's: the sweet scent of popcorn and the Tango ice blasts - but the films I don't enjoy quite as much. It's the one time when everybody really connects through something without a phone or a laptop, and it's rather special.

3. Take more photos

I'm not really the type of person to constantly capture the moments, and despite not wanting to take photography too seriously all of the time, sometimes I snap a photo in seconds and it just feels so rushed and messy. I want to invest more time into taking higher quality pictures, and let that perfectionist side of me come out more through them.



4. Become more thoughtful

I wouldn't say I am inconsiderate of other people, but sometimes I think its nice to go the extra mile, even if it's just putting more effort into a birthday present, or a thank you card. I often just go with an easy option, not necessarily with friends or birthday cards, but in everyday things and sometimes it's worth doing that little bit extra with things I wouldn't usually think twice about. Texts and emails seem so much less mindful, and communicating via other platforms just seems a lot more whole hearted. 

5. Look after myself

Basic necessities like getting plenty of sleep, and drinking enough water, can impact my day so much. I often get dehydrated which results in dry skin and migraines (which also come from pizza, but I'm not going to give up my Texan BBQ for my headache's sake), and as well I often feel quite sluggish and tired and I just generally end up looking quite ropey in the mornings. Some days I hardly have enough energy to keep up a conversation (which sounds ridiculous, and you're right -it is). Basic health is easily neglected nowadays, so look after yourself too! I used to be so much more energetic and free spirited, and I know that I can get back to that.

This brings my new years resolutions to a close, and although there is nothing too huge there, I don't feel like I have limited myself too much. I just hope this can inspire anybody who is stuck in the rut I began January with. What are your new years resolutions? I would love to hear them!
